Landmark Lawsuit Filed Against Energy Northwest: A Deep Dive into Phillips et al v. Energy Northwest

A significant legal challenge has been initiated in the Eastern District of Washington, with the publication of a new case file concerning a lawsuit brought by Phillips et al. against Energy Northwest. The case, identified as 4:24-cv-05078, was officially published on August 22, 2025, at 21:55, marking a crucial step in this legal proceeding.

While the specific details of the allegations are typically revealed as the case progresses through the court system, the filing of such a lawsuit against a major entity like Energy Northwest, a consortium of public utility districts in Washington State known for its operation of the Columbia Generating Station nuclear power plant, often points to matters of considerable public interest.
